Convener, conversationalist, social commentator and action advocate April Yvonne Garrett serves as inspired host to intimate conversations with fascinating people– some at the top of their game, others still climbing– all possessing an uncommon commitment to owning their stories and achieving their visions. In addition to intimate profiles, The AYG List addresses current events by amplifying a diverse array of voices who unpack and contextualize the complexity of the human experience.
